Excellent house cafe tucked in the suburbia of Fullerton. Plenty of seating available for parties of all sizes, single or a merry mingle. I do want to note that the courtyard is amazing, plenty of color and homey touches. Parking is available with the two entrances, back and front. Service is very good, plenty of attention, in addition to call for service bells/buttons at every table. It is non-smoking and kid-friendly. Lot of food choices, spreading from typical cafe fare to a couple of Korean dishes. Of course, the coffee is decent and a wide selection to fit your palette.

Historic Fullerton home (1915) converted to cafe. Inside and outside(s) seating-seemingly endless spaces to sit at, nestled among outdoor shaded garden nooks. Decked out with random antique garden art. Students, couples, family.. also serve beer, wine, coffees, specialty teas, blended fruit drinks and a small menus of panini, ramen bowels and beautiful desserts. Eclectic and peaceful! Loved it!
